FREE Promo Templates
Make Promotions in a Snap Using Easy to Customize Templates Brought to You by With Hundreds of Designs to Choose From, You Can Create Promo Flyers, Posters, and Banners. Wait, there’s More! You Can Also Find Promotional Video Templates that You Can Download and Post on Social Media.